Clothes – too little is a lot better than too much!

I am a big fan of the onion principle – if you’re feeling too cold wear multiple layers on top of each other to keep you warm. Since this is a packing list for the warmer climate you shouldn’t need to do this though. I dont’t bring jeans or long trousers along with me as they are a lot heavier and take up way to much space in my backpack. The weather forecast usually backs this decision too.

  • 1 pair of harem pants – perfect for really hot days as they are of thin material
  • 1 pair of black leggins – light, perfect if you need to cover up for religious sites, can be worn with shorts/skirts too
  • 3 pairs of hot pants – I never used to wear shorts but H&M completely changed my mind!
  • 3 vest tops in different colours – oh how I love H&M or Primark! Cheap, lots of different colours and designs, quite durable
  • 1 cardigan – perfect if you are feeling chilly in the evenings or if you need to cover your shoulders at religious sites
  • enough underwear & socks to cover you for the whole time – need I say more?
  • 2 bikinis – I always bring two bikinis. 1 to wear and the other to dry and vice versa
  • 1 pair of flip flops
  • 1 pair of ballerinas/flats
  • 1 pair of Nike running shoes for long walks or sightseeing

Toiletries

  • toothbrush/toothpaste
  • travel sized showergel and shampoo/conditioner
  • deodorant
  • hair brush
  • thyroid pills
  • pain kilers
  • Tiger Balm – can be used for just about anything! Cold, sore muscles, blocked nose, etc
  • Microfibre towel – dries extremely fast and is an absolute light weight
